How our sorting works

The order in which job vacancies are displayed is determined by a composite score based on the following factors:

  • Keyword Relevance: How well your search terms match the vacancy details. We prioritize matches found in the job title, followed by job requirements, location names, and educational levels. Matches within general employer information or the organization's name carry a lower weight.
  • Commercial Prioritization (Premium Jobs): Vacancies paid for by employers ('Premium' or 'Sponsored') receive a ranking boost and will appear higher in the search results.
  • Recency (Date Relevance): Newer vacancies are prioritized. The relevance score of a vacancy is reduced by half once the posting is older than 30 days.
  • Proximity (Distance Relevance): Vacancies located closer to your search location are ranked higher. For vacancies located more than 30 km from the search center, the relevance score is halved.
The final ranking is established by multiplying all these individual factors to calculate the total relevance score.

    Job description

    People In Power is a boutique engineering recruitment business that works exclusively on providing highly experienced people into the Power, Transmission & Distribution market across the UK, building on 10 years of industry knowledge.

    Offering a full recruitment solution to Asset Owners, Consultancies, EPC's, OEM's, and ICP's from inception to final handover. Our exceptional service and comprehensive understanding of the sector has allowed us to build an unrivalled network of clients and candidates.

    We have exclusively partnered with a national Tier 1 EPC that delivers complex utility and power projects across the UK, looking to secure an Site Supervisor to join the Pre-Construction team.

    You'll take responsibility for the day-to-day management of site activities, ensuring work is completed safely, on programme and to the required quality standards.

    Working closely with project managers, engineers and site teams, you'll coordinate labour, plant and materials while maintaining excellent relationships with clients and stakeholders.

    * Supervising day-to-day site operations across utility and power infrastructure projects.

    * Coordinating site teams, subcontractors, plant, materials and equipment.

    * Ensuring works are delivered safely, efficiently and in line with programme.

    * Leading daily briefings, toolbox talks and safety communications.

    * Making sure RAMS are understood, briefed and followed by all operatives.

    * Monitoring quality, compliance and site standards at all times.

    * Ensuring permits, documentation and site records are completed accurately.

    * Carrying out regular site inspections and safety audits.

    * Supporting project delivery by resolving site issues quickly and effectively.

    * Building strong working relationships with clients, local authorities and other contractors operating on site.

    * Managing labour returns, timesheets and site reporting.

    * Promoting continuous improvement and identifying opportunities to improve site operations.

    You'll ideally have experience supervising projects within one or more of the following sectors:

    * HV or LV power.

    * Multi-utilities.

    * Electricity distribution.

    * Civil engineering.

    * Infrastructure or utility construction.

    We're particularly interested in candidates who have:

    * Previous experience as a Site Supervisor, General Foreman or Site Manager.

    * Strong knowledge of health, safety and environmental standards.

    * Experience managing permits, RAMS, NRSWA and safe systems of work.

    * The ability to lead, motivate and develop site teams.

    * Excellent communication and stakeholder management skills.

    * Strong organisational skills and the ability to manage multiple activities on site.

    * A proactive approach to solving problems and keeping projects moving.

    * Experience working in customer-facing environments where maintaining strong client relationships is important.

    Desirable

    * Supervisor or utility network accreditations.

    * Experience within electrical or power network operations.

    * Knowledge of construction and utility installation practices
